Attorney Maria E. Recalde, a director of the regional law firm of
Sheehan Phinney Bass + Green PA, has joined the Advisory Board of the
Boston Chapter of the Association of Latino Professionals in Finance
and Accounting (ALPFA). Established in 1972, ALPFA is the first national
Hispanic professional association in the United States. Since then,
the organization has sought to enhance opportunities for CPAs, accountants,
finance and related professionals and students, while expanding Latino
leadership in the global workforce. Congratulations, Maria!
